Streamlining Documentation with Virtual Medical Coding

Healthcare providers rely heavily on accurate medical coding for insurance billing, patient records, and regulatory compliance. Virtual medical coding services offer a solution by allowing certified professionals to handle coding tasks remotely. These coders are trained in various coding systems like ICD-10, CPT, and HCPCS and ensure that every patient interaction is recorded with precision.

By outsourcing to a virtual medical coder, clinics and hospitals can reduce overhead costs, minimize errors in claims submissions, and improve reimbursement timelines. It also helps eliminate bottlenecks caused by understaffing or outdated systems. Virtual coders work in real-time with medical staff, providing quick turnaround and helping to maintain a seamless revenue cycle.

Expanding Support with a Medical Virtual Assistant

To complement the role of coders, a medical virtual assistant offers comprehensive administrative support from a remote location. These professionals assist with scheduling appointments, managing EMRs (Electronic Medical Records), handling patient inquiries, and ensuring that communication within the clinic runs smoothly.

Medical virtual assistants are particularly useful for solo practitioners and small clinics that may not have the resources to employ full-time in-house administrative staff. With their expertise in healthcare processes and compliance, they play a critical role in enhancing office efficiency and allowing medical professionals to focus more on patient care.

Advantages of Integrating Virtual Healthcare Services

Adopting virtual services like medical coding and virtual assistance brings several benefits to healthcare organizations:


  • Cost Reduction: Lower operational expenses due to reduced need for physical office space and equipment.

  • Improved Accuracy: Trained specialists ensure high accuracy in documentation and coding, reducing the risk of denied insurance claims.

  • Increased Productivity: Medical staff are freed from time-consuming administrative tasks, allowing them to dedicate more time to patient treatment.

  • Scalability: Virtual services are flexible and can be scaled up or down based on the needs of the healthcare facility.
